Output 9348807c966a320b272081f24b6031ae3329561b452893e86d65ed4fd54bae5d:0

value
2505091
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3582c10dfbfe755eb66e20c9a95d468d6acec240 OP_EQUALVERIFY OP_CHECKSIG
address
LQ6tiLQy7MrCmgpq7vXo1x7FMpMFp7eaVS
transaction
9348807c966a320b272081f24b6031ae3329561b452893e86d65ed4fd54bae5d
spent
true